Fire Roasted Chili with Turkey
Instructions
Prep:10minCook:30min
Fire-Roasted Chili with Turkey is an easy weeknight meal that features lean ground turkey, fire-roasted vegetables, spices, and beans. It's packed with a little heat, a unique smoky flavor, and a secret ingredient you won't want to miss.

Ingredients
6 servings
1 Tbspolive oil
1 cupyellow onion
medium, chopped
1bell pepper
large, chopped, any color
1 poundground lean turkey
not ground turkey breast, 93% lean, 7% fat
½ tspKosher salt
or fine sea, plus more to taste
2 x 14.5 ouncescans fire-roasted tomatoes
1 x 4.5 ouncescan fire-roasted green chiles
or regular diced, mild
2 Tbspchili powder
1 tspground cumin
1 Tbspunsweetened cocoa powder
½ tspdried thyme
1 cupchicken stock
or vegetable
1 x 15 ouncescan beans
kidney, black, pinto, rinsed and drained
1 x 14.5 ouncescan fire-roasted corn
or 1 1/2 cups frozen, or regular
shredded cheese
sour cream
lime wedges
cilantro
tortilla chips
avocado
or hot sauce for serving
